The Federal Agencies Digitization Guidelines Initiative Announces the
Release of BWF MetaEdit

BWF MetaEdit is a free, open source tool that supports embedding,
validating, and exporting of metadata in Broadcast WAVE Format (BWF) files.
BWF MetaEdit is available for download at SourceForge:
http://sourceforge.net/projects/bwfmetaedit/. BWF MetaEdit was developed by
the Federal Agencies Digitization Guidelines Initiative to support its
guideline for embedded metadata in the bext and INFO chunks (
http://www.digitizationguidelines.gov/audio-visual/documents/wave_metadata.html).
The application was developed by AudioVisual Preservation Solutions (
http://www.avpreserve.com/).
 Users of BWF MetaEdit can:

   - Import, edit, embed, and export specified metadata elements in WAVE
   audio files
   - Export technical metadata from Format Chunks and minimal metadata from
   bext and INFO chunks as comma-separated values and/or XML, across a set of
   files or from individual files
   - Evaluate, verify and embed MD5 checksums, as applied to the WAVE file's
   data chunk (audio bitstream only)
   - Enforce the guideline (above) developed by the Federal Agencies
   Audio-Visual Working Group, as well as specifications from the European
   Broadcasting Union (EBU), Microsoft, and IBM
   - Generate reports that show errors in the construction of WAVE files
   - Choose from command line and GUI, for Windows/PC, Macintosh OS, Linux.
